What car is the Acura TSX based on?

Acura TSX and Its Base Model
The Acura TSX is based on the smaller European-sold version of the Honda Accord. It straddles the family- and upscale-sedan categories and shares its base with the European version of the Honda Accord, known as the Accord CL9 .
The Acura TSX was introduced on the North American market in 2003 as a 2004 model and was related to the European seventh generation of the Honda Accord 2.4i, also known as the Accord CL9.
The first-generation Acura TSX came only with the Honda K24 four-cylinder engine, which is known for its performance and fuel efficiency.

What is the Acura TSX based off of?

The first-generation TSX was introduced as a 2004 model in April 2003 as a rebadged version of the Japanese domestic market (JDM) Honda Accord 2.4 Type-S, with the exception of its interior, borrowed from the JDM fourth-generation Honda Inspire.

What is Acura based on?

Acura: A Honda Legacy
Yes, you read that right. Honda, an automotive titan, is the proud parent of Acura. Honda introduced Acura, originally dubbed Channel II, to the United States in 1986. Over the years, Acura has grown to become a luxury brand synonymous with Honda’s reputation for quality and reliability.
